About Prison Boss VR
Prison Boss VR is a crafting and simulation game with one simple goal: make cash! Locked up in your prison cell, produce and sell contraband items to buy your freedom back. But don’t get caught by the guards!
Roll cigarettes, fill up bottles, write erotic letters, and more! Be sure to stash your goods well, or they will be seized by the patrolling guards!
Sell all the products of your hard illegal work to your fellow inmates. You can also use them to complete special jobs to earn reputation along with useful rewards!
Create your perfect workshop by freely placing the furniture you buy where you want it! Add some posters on the wall or lamps to give it some style! But keep it functional, you’ll need space to hide your contraband and your money stacks from the guards!
- Unlock 11 craftable items
- Complete 80 jobs across 4 different prisons
- Play the game in Story, Arcade or Boss mode
- Adapt your cell to the size of your VR playspace
- Jazz along our awesome soundtrack
- Make mama proud
